4. Keep away from Oily Beans

Oily beans, whereas typically related to darker roasts and intense flavors, pose important challenges for Jura machines and needs to be averted when searching for optimum efficiency and longevity. The oils, launched through the roasting course of, can accumulate inside the machine’s grinding mechanism and brew group, resulting in a number of detrimental results. This accumulation creates a breeding floor for rancidity, imparting off-flavors to the brewed espresso. Moreover, the oily residue can clog the grinder burrs, hindering constant grinding and impacting extraction high quality. Over time, this buildup can pressure the machine’s motor and result in untimely put on and tear. A sensible instance is the distinction noticed between utilizing a darkish, oily French roast versus a medium-dark, much less oily Metropolis roast in a Jura machine. The previous typically leads to inconsistent brewing, a bitter aftertaste, and elevated upkeep necessities, whereas the latter yields a extra balanced taste profile and smoother machine operation.

5. Constant Bean Dimension

Constant bean measurement is a essential issue influencing the standard and consistency achievable with a Jura machine. Uniformity in bean measurement permits for predictable and even extraction, a basic component in producing the “greatest espresso.” Variances in bean measurement disrupt this course of, resulting in uneven extraction and compromising taste. This dialogue will discover the aspects of constant bean measurement and its affect on Jura machine efficiency.

  • Affect on Grind Consistency

    Constant bean measurement interprets on to constant grind measurement. A uniform grind permits for even water distribution throughout extraction, making certain that every one espresso grounds are uncovered to water for the optimum period. Inconsistent bean sizes, nevertheless, end in a mixture of advantageous and coarse particles. Finer particles over-extract, contributing bitterness, whereas coarser particles under-extract, resulting in sourness and a weak brew. This disparity compromises the steadiness and readability of the ultimate cup.

Optimizing Espresso for Jura Machines

Reaching optimum espresso high quality from a Jura machine includes extra than simply deciding on the suitable beans. These sensible suggestions present additional steerage for maximizing the brewing expertise.

Tip 1: Prioritize Freshly Roasted Beans:

Buy complete beans with clearly marked roast dates. Ideally, devour beans inside two to 3 weeks of roasting. Retailer beans in an hermetic container, away from gentle, warmth, and moisture, to protect freshness and maximize taste potential.

Tip 2: Regulate Grind Settings In keeping with Roast Degree:

Darker roasts usually require a coarser grind, whereas lighter roasts profit from a finer grind. Experiment with the Jura machine’s grind settings to seek out the optimum particle measurement for the chosen beans. Observe the espresso move and regulate accordingly, aiming for a sluggish, regular drip.

Tip 3: Use Filtered Water:

Water high quality considerably impacts espresso taste. Filtered water, free from chlorine and different impurities, ensures optimum extraction and prevents mineral buildup inside the machine. Frequently substitute or clear the water filter in keeping with the producer’s suggestions.

Tip 4: Preheat the Cup:

A preheated cup maintains the perfect brewing temperature, stopping fast cooling of the espresso and preserving taste integrity. Use the Jura machine’s cup warming operate or preheat the cup with scorching water previous to brewing.

Tip 5: Frequently Clear the Machine:

Common cleansing ensures optimum machine efficiency and hygiene. Comply with the producer’s directions for cleansing the brew group, milk system (if relevant), and different elements. Descaling the machine at advisable intervals prevents mineral buildup and maintains brewing effectivity.
